Stacey Arthur, Team Leader in the Atlanta area and Georgia State Broker (pending company licensure) with RealEstateAuctions.com

RealEstateAuctions.com (REA) announces the addition of Atlanta-based real estate professional Stacey Arthur to the company in two important roles.

“Stacey will serve not only as Team Leader in her area, but also as State Broker once our licensing is finalized,” said Brian Kuzdas, owner and founder of RealEstateAuctions.com. “As State Broker and Team Leader, Stacey is working directly with our Regional Director Laura Mancinelli. We’re now officially open, or have licensure in process, in six states.”

Stacey steps into her new role with many years of real estate experience and a clear vision of how auctions are going to be beneficial to consumers, fellow Realtors® and the economy in general.

“I definitely believe that auctions are the way to go in terms of moving inventory in our current market,” she says. “There are constant bidding wars occurring right now with HUD, Fannie Mae and short sale properties, with ‘highest and best calls’. Real estate auctions are the best way to get the highest possible price in the shortest time.’

“We have a long list of buyers, but it’s a matter of getting the properties on the market,” Stacey explains. “Banks are holding onto the properties so as not to flood the market. RealEstateAuctions.com has a template that can help move properties more efficiently and effectively while increasing their value.”

Stacey views auctions as a sort of “filtration system,” bringing serious buyers to the top. Auctions typically attract highly qualified buyers who have either cash to close the deals or pre-approval from lenders. There are rarely any financing contingencies in real estate auctions.

Stacey Arthur was a computer programmer before she began her career in real estate, and it was a Realtor® who planted the seed in her mind.

“I had my first child and I did not want to put him in child care,” says Stacey. “I thought ‘what career could I pursue to raise my child and provide for my family’?”

The real estate broker who sold Stacey her first home suggested she get involved in real estate. “During my first real estate class, I knew it was for me,” Stacey recalls. “I’m definitely a people person, I’m passionate about my commitments and I welcome the challenges and constant changes that the real estate arena presents.” Stacey has now been a licensed real estate professional for eight years.

As Team Leader, Stacey’s territory covers the northeast areas of Atlanta. She’s currently recruiting auction-focused Realtors® for her team, who will prospect, list and market all types of properties for auction. Prior to joining their new firm, Stacey and her husband, John, operated ArthurVision Realty Group in Atlanta.

Stacey and John have five children. Stacey enjoys her family as well as writing, painting and playing tennis. She ear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Information Systems Management from the City University of New York-Queens College.
